TV Parental Guidelines ratings
Rating
Description
NONE
Not rated.
TV-Y
All children.
TV-Y7
Children over seven years of age.
TV-G
General audiences.
TV-PG
Parental guidance suggested.
TV-14
Parents strongly cautioned.
TV-MA
Mature audiences only.
Some of the age-based TV Parental Guidelines
ratings also have content-based ratings.
Rating
Description
FV
Fantasy violence.
L
Adult language.
S
Sexual situations.
V
Violence.
D
Sexually suggestive dialog.

On-screen menus

On-screen
Options
menu
Setup
Tuning Band–Selects the TV antenna source
(Options may vary
(Air or Cable).
in different
DTV Signal–Displays the digital TV signal
modes)
strength. For more information, see "Checking
the DTV signal strength" on page 11.
Auto Ch Search–Automatically sets up a list of
the channels available in your area. For more
information, see "Automatically setting up
channels" on page 11.
Add On Ch Search–Lets you add new channels
without going through the entire list of
available channels.
Manual Channel Set–Lets you add or delete
channels from the channel list. For more
information, see "Manually adding or deleting
channels from the channel list" on page 11.
Channel Labels–Lets you add a label to a
channel. For more information, see "Adding a
channel label" on page 12.
Menu Language–Selects the language for the
on-screen menu. You can select English,
French, or Spanish.
Auto Zoom–Select On (default) or Off. When
Auto Zoom is On there is an "Auto" option
under "Aspect Ratio." If you choose "Auto,"
your TV selects the proper aspect ratio
automatically. This feature is only available in
TV mode.
Aspect Ratio–Selects the screen aspect ratio:
Normal, Wide, Zoom, Cinema, or Auto (only
available in TV mode with Auto Zoom set to
On). You can also press the ZOOM button to
select the aspect ratio.
Favorite Channel mode–Lets you edit your
favorite channel list. Use the FAV button on the
remote to toggle this mode on or off.
